Summary / Role Purpose

The SimAI platform is a SaaS AI-based technology that brings unprecedented speed, innovation, and accessibility to simulation. It is built on proprietary Deep Learning algorithms at the forefront of AI. With Ansys SimAI, users can train AI models using simulation results and reliably predict the performance of complex problems in minutes instead of hours or days. It empowers users to make faster decisions, iterate more quickly, and ultimately drive faster innovation.The R&D Engineer will be part of a team of ML Engineers developing new features for the SimAI product. The scope of the position includes everything from designing and training cutting-edge models to developing robust production code.
